He was born in Charleston, West Virginia, and his family moved to Oregon. John received a B.A. degree from the University of Oregon, Eugene Oregon. He was an honor student and graduated Phi Beta Kappa. He received a master’s degree in public administration at the University of Northern Colorado, Greeley, Colorado.
John served in the US Air Force and as a Police Officer in Caldwell, Idaho and Astoria, Oregon. He had a long career in security services for Wells Fargo where he retired in 2000.
In retirement he especially enjoyed golf, all spectator sports, reading, crossword puzzles, and the accomplishments of his children and grandchildren – particularly his grandson’s hockey games.
John is survived by his devoted wife, Harriet and four children – Johnny, Michele, Kiki, and Ryan. He had seven wonderful grandchildren – Carmen, Brittany, Matthew, Nicholas, Steven, Eva, Lea and two great-grandchildren - Kayden and Miley.
